7 weeks

Posted on 02:31 by Unknown
OK, so it has been 3 days since my last Crinone prod. I have started to feel a bit better in general. Yesterday I was ready to spring out of bed again, I even surprised myself with this unexpected energy. Unfortunately, it kept me up until 11.30pm and I paid for it this morning. I narrowly missed a car parked in the emergency lane on the way to work...Aaargh! The driver's seat is no place for resting your eyes. Soo tired today. Cannot focus.

I'm also struggling to get a control over my new digestive habits. Sometimes I get the queezies (not to the point of throwing up yet though). So I eat some crackers, or salty chips. Then I'm absolutely starving and I can't stop eating the chips...

I now know the difference between starving and hungry.  When you're hungry, you can stave off the hunger pains with a little nibble here and there. And when you're starving...it changes your personality. I become pre-historic, I can't form sentences and I can only reply with shrugs and grunts. But as soon as I get some food into my stomach, my face softens and I feel human again.

I've switched my diet from high protein/low carbs to high carbs so that I can increase my fibre intake, hoping to help with the constipation. Only problem is the high carbs makes me a bit bloated. When I'm bloated, I struggle to take deep breaths and it feels as though a tight band is squeezing me around the chest. So I huff and I sigh a lot. I know that has started to annoy my husband. Especially when my dog starts copying me and huffs around the house with me! Ha ha ha!

Looks like I'm going to be in for a fun ride!
